Changing your Root Password in WHM
Written by Tim SissonIt's best practice to rotate all your passwords on a regular basis. It's important to maintain security for your root password due the the access root provides to your server. Having root access on a Linux server is similiar to having adminstrator access on a Windows computer.
You must have root access to your server to update the root password.
- Log into WHM
- Select Server Configuration from the main menu.
- Select "Change Root Password"
- Enter your new root password (twice) and select "Change Password"
It's important that you notify InMotion Hosting of your new root password since it is in the agreement you accepted when you requested root access to the server.
